终极指南:如何为OBS直播添加免费实时字幕功能
终极指南:如何为OBS直播添加免费实时字幕功能
【免费下载链接】OBS-captions-pluginClosed Captioning OBS plugin using Google Speech Recognition项目地址: https://gitcode.com/gh_mirrors/ob/OBS-captions-plugin
在直播内容日益丰富的今天,实时字幕功能已成为提升观众体验的重要工具。OBS-captions-plugin作为一款基于Google语音识别技术的开源插件,为OBS Studio用户提供了完全免费的实时字幕解决方案。无论你是教育主播、游戏解说员还是会议主持人,这款插件都能让你的直播内容更具包容性和可访问性。
为什么直播需要实时字幕?
直播字幕不仅仅是辅助工具,更是提升内容质量的关键要素。实时字幕功能能够:
- 扩大观众群体:帮助听力障碍观众理解内容,提升直播的包容性
- 增强内容理解:为在嘈杂环境中观看直播的观众提供文字支持
- 支持多语言观众:母语非英语的观众可以更好地理解内容
- 提供内容记录:生成的字幕文件可用于后期编辑和内容整理
- 提升专业形象:提供字幕的直播显得更加专业和用心
快速安装指南:3分钟完成设置
Windows系统安装步骤
- 下载插件:从项目仓库克隆代码:
git clone https://gitcode.com/gh_mirrors/ob/OBS-captions-plugin - 关闭OBS:确保OBS程序完全关闭,避免文件占用冲突
- 解压文件:将下载的Closed_Captions_Plugin.zip文件解压
- 复制插件:将
obs-plugins文件夹复制到OBS安装目录(通常为C:\Program Files\obs-studio\) - 权限确认:如果遇到权限问题,点击"继续"授予管理员权限
macOS系统安装步骤
- 下载插件:获取适用于macOS的Closed_Captions_Plugin___MacOS.zip文件
- 查找插件目录:在OBS中点击
文件 → 显示设置文件夹 - 复制插件文件:将
cloud-closed-captions.plugin文件复制到plugins文件夹 - 重启OBS:重新启动OBS Studio以加载插件
Linux系统安装步骤
- 下载插件:获取Linux版本的插件文件
- 定位插件目录:通常位于
$HOME/.config/obs-studio/plugins/ - 放置插件:将
libobs_google_caption_plugin.so文件放入正确的目录结构 - 启动验证:重启OBS并在工具菜单中确认插件已加载
基础配置:5个关键设置详解
安装完成后,按照以下步骤进行基础配置:
- 打开插件界面:在OBS顶部菜单选择
工具 → Cloud Closed Captions - 进入设置:在预览窗口中点击"Settings"按钮
- 选择音频源:在"Caption Source"下拉菜单中选择你的麦克风
- 调整语言设置:选择"English (United States)"获得最佳识别效果
- 启用输出:勾选"Streams"选项让字幕出现在直播中
核心设置选项说明
| 设置项 | 推荐值 | 功能说明 |
|---|---|---|
| Caption Source | 专用麦克风源 | 选择仅包含麦克风的音频源 |
| Language | English (United States) | 英语识别准确率最高 |
| Output To | Streams & Local Recordings | 同时输出到直播和本地文件 |
| Lines | 3 | 同时显示3行字幕内容 |
| Caption Timeout | 15.0 | 字幕显示超时时间 |
高级音频配置:复杂环境解决方案
如果你的音频设置比较复杂(如使用混音器、双PC配置或多音频源),可以采用以下专业方案:
混音环境配置方法
创建专用麦克风源:
- 在OBS中新建一个"Audio Input Capture"源
- 命名为"Mic Only"并选择纯麦克风输入设备
- 重要:将此源静音,避免直播中出现重复音频
配置字幕设置:
- "Caption Source"选择刚才创建的"Mic Only"源
- "Caption When"设置为"Mute Source is heard on stream"
- "Mute Source"选择直播主音频源
这种配置既保证了语音识别的准确性,又能根据直播音频状态智能控制字幕输出,特别适合专业直播团队使用。
平台集成:Twitch直播字幕实战
OBS-captions-plugin与Twitch平台完美集成,观众可以在直播中自主控制字幕显示:
Twitch平台字幕效果
观众端操作指南
| 平台 | 字幕控制方式 | 操作路径 |
|---|---|---|
| PC端 | CC按钮控制 | 播放器右下角的CC按钮 |
| iOS端 | 系统设置 | 设置 → 通用 → 辅助功能 → 字幕与隐藏式字幕 |
| Android端 | 播放器设置 | 播放器设置中的"Closed Captions"选项 |
重要提示:字幕默认对大多数观众是关闭的,但Twitch有时会为某些观众自动开启。如果观众不知道如何关闭字幕,可以指导他们使用上述方法。
性能优化与故障排除
低配置电脑优化方案
如果你的电脑配置较低,可以尝试以下优化:
降低处理延迟:
- 将"Caption Timeout"设置为10秒
- 禁用"Transcript"功能减少资源占用
- 减少同时运行的OBS插件数量
优化识别质量:
- 使用外接麦克风减少环境噪音
- 确保网络连接稳定
- 避免在识别过程中频繁切换音频源
常见问题解决方案
| 问题现象 | 可能原因 | 解决方法 |
|---|---|---|
| 字幕不显示 | 音频源选择错误 | 重新选择正确的麦克风源 |
| 识别准确率低 | 环境噪音干扰 | 使用降噪滤波器或外接麦克风 |
| 字幕延迟过高 | 电脑性能不足 | 关闭其他占用资源的程序 |
| 安装后OBS崩溃 | 版本不兼容 | 下载与OBS版本匹配的插件 |
| 平台不显示字幕 | 输出设置错误 | 确认"Output To"已勾选对应平台 |
专业功能深度解析
字幕文件导出功能
OBS-captions-plugin不仅提供实时字幕,还支持完整的字幕文件导出:
- SRT字幕文件:生成标准字幕文件,支持大多数视频播放器
- TXT文本记录:导出纯文本记录,便于后期编辑
- 实时转录:持续记录直播过程中的所有语音内容
自定义文本过滤
插件内置强大的文本过滤功能,可以:
- 敏感词替换:自动替换或删除特定词汇
- 术语优化:自定义专业术语的识别结果
- 格式控制:调整字幕的显示格式和换行规则
最佳实践与使用技巧
教育直播优化方案
- 启用本地录制:在"Output To"中勾选"Local Recordings"保存字幕文件
- 设置专业术语:利用文本过滤功能优化学科术语识别
- 调整显示参数:将"Lines"设置为3-4行,显示更多上下文
游戏直播低延迟配置
- 减少处理延迟:将"Caption Timeout"设为10秒
- 优化音频分离:使用独立麦克风源避免游戏音效干扰
- 禁用非必要功能:关闭"Linearly Filter"减少处理开销
会议直播多语言支持
- 选择合适的语言模型:根据主讲语言选择对应的识别模型
- 启用完整记录:开启"Transcript"功能生成完整会议记录
- 调整显示密度:增加"Lines"参数显示更多内容
技术架构与源码结构
OBS-captions-plugin基于Google Cloud Speech Recognition API构建,项目结构清晰:
OBS-captions-plugin/ ├── lib/ # 核心库文件 │ └── caption_stream/ # 字幕流处理模块 ├── src/ # 源代码目录 │ ├── ui/ # 用户界面组件 │ └── 插件管理模块 # 插件核心逻辑 └── github/images/ # 文档图片资源项目的模块化设计使得它易于维护和扩展,开发者可以根据需要修改src/目录下的源代码来自定义功能。
社区支持与未来发展
作为开源项目,OBS-captions-plugin拥有活跃的社区支持:
- 问题反馈:通过GitHub Issues提交bug报告和功能请求
- 技术讨论:参与社区讨论获取使用技巧和配置建议
- 贡献代码:开发者可以提交代码改进和功能增强
总结:开启无障碍直播新时代
OBS-captions-plugin为直播创作者提供了一个强大而免费的实时字幕解决方案。通过简单的安装和配置,你就可以为直播添加专业级的字幕功能,让内容触达更广泛的观众群体。
无论你是个人主播还是专业团队,这款插件都能帮助你:
- 提升直播内容的可访问性
- 改善观众观看体验
- 生成有价值的直播记录
- 建立更专业的直播形象
现在就开始使用OBS-captions-plugin,让你的直播内容更加包容和专业!
【免费下载链接】OBS-captions-pluginClosed Captioning OBS plugin using Google Speech Recognition项目地址: https://gitcode.com/gh_mirrors/ob/OBS-captions-plugin
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考
